SSL/TLS uses both asymmetric and symmetric encryption to protect the confidentiality and integrity of data-in-transit. Asymmetric encryption is used to establish a secure session between a client and a server, and symmetric encryption is used to exchange data within the secured session. Encryption is a way of scrambling data so that only authorized parties can understand the information. In technical terms, it is the process of converting human-readable plaintext to incomprehensible text, also known as ciphertext. In simpler terms, encryption takes readable data and alters it so that it appears random. The TLS 1.3 protocol (RFC8446) is faster, more secure and removes some obsolete features in TLS 1.2. TLS 1.3 Benefits: 1. Speed – faster handshake. TLS encryption can hide malware, conceal data theft, or mask data leakage of sensitive information such as credit card numbers or passwords. Additionally, TLS decryption is compute-intensive and cryptographic standards are constantly evolving.
